Disability ideas challenge invites entrants

The Bermuda team competing in the Global Reverse Pitch Challenge will participate remotely from the Post Office building (File photograph by Mark Tatem)

Get your thinking cap on and help someone with a disability in the Global Reverse Pitch Challenge.

The Inspire eBusiness initiative, which aims to encourage the development of local e-commerce business on the Island, is calling on talented Bermudians to sign up.

This includes everyone from developers and creative thinkers to therapists and people who know about health and motor disabilities.

The challenge aims to assist individuals with motor disabilities by using technology to provide innovative solutions to everyday problems that people with disabilities face.

On Tuesday January 26, competing teams from around the globe will unite at 9am to hear about challenges regarding people with motor disabilities.

The Bermuda team will participate remotely from the Post Office building, connecting with the other participants in Orlando, Florida.

Teams will have until 5pm to brainstorm a comprehensive tech-based solution to one of five problems pitched.

The Bermuda team will work together to develop a solution over the next few weeks, and a representative will then pitch their idea on March 2-4 in Orlando.
